The difference consists in the purpose of the hidden information it pertains to the digital medium itself and contains information about its author, its buyer, the integrity of the content, etc. The other forms of data hiding are cryptography and watermarking. Derived from the greek, steganography literally means covered writing. By embedding identifying information in a file, watermarking software enables authors. The basic difference between steganography and cryptography is that cryptography scrambles the data whereas steganography just hides the data. Information hiding, digital watermarking and steganography. Steganography is an encryption technique that can be used along with cryptography as an extrasecure method in which to protect data. Apr 04, 2017 watermarking and steganography learneveryone. This document will examine some early examples of steganography and the. The image file with an embedded hidden text acts like a normal image file and can be viewed using any image viewing software. This paper proposes the first ever graph spectral domain blind watermarking algorithm.
What is the difference between cryptography, steganography. The difference between invisible digital watermarking or imperceptible to the human eye and digital steganography is based primarily on intent. Difference between steganography and cryptography with. The many techiniques of digital watermarking embedding a code and. Steganography hides the existence of a secret message and in the best case nobody can see that both parties are communicating in secret. Digital watermarking can be hidden or seen in plain sight by other parties. We explore the recently developed graph signal processing for spreadspectrum watermarking to authenticate the data recorded on noncartesian grids, such as sensor data, 3d point clouds, lidar scans and mesh data. The word itself comes from greek where the words kruptos. In the digital world, most of the secret messages will be passed from source to destination using media files like videos, images etc. Explain the difference with a numerical example for each one. The difference isnt night and day between encryption and steganography, but theyre different approaches to keeping prying eyes from your text files. Digital watermarking is changing an image in a way so that you can see some text or background image without actually corrupting the image. There are very few formal results in steganography and steganalysis. However, digital watermarking sometimes requires a brittle watermark, which can be modified easily, to check whether the image has been tampered with.
Steganography and watermarking are arts, sciences and. Steganography techniques can be applied to images, a video file or an audio file. Watermarking is used to verify the identity and authenticity of the owner of a digital image. Overview information hidding steganography defined block diagram steganography in various media steganalysis application advantages and disadvantages watermarking 3. This might undermine the music, film, book and software industries and therefore. Security, steganography, and watermarking of multimedia. Cryptography is a technique in which the secret message is encrypted and sent in an unintelligent format.
Steganography and digital watermarking computing and software. Similar to steganographic methods, digital watermarking methods hide information in digital media. Steganography is changiing an image in a way so that you cant see some added text or image with the naked eye, but someone who knows it is there could figure out how to extract that information from the image. Steganography is the science of hiding information. While steganography aims for imperceptibility to human senses, digital watermarking tries to control the robustness as top priority. To combine a watermark with a digital document, for example, images, you need an image c o, a watermark w that contains the watermarking information, a security key k, and an encoding algorithm e to create a watermarked image c w. Differences between cryptography, steganography and. It just marks data, but does not degrade it or control access to the data.
However the main difference between them is that with encryption anybody can see that both parties are communicating in secret. Steganography conceals a message where that hidden message is the object of the communication. Differences between watermarking and steganography. Typically, however, steganography is written in characters including hash marking, but. Watermarking it is a process in which the information which verifies the owner is embedded into the digital image or signal. Steganography explores methods to hide the existence of hidden messages.
Apr 17, 2018 cryptography cryptography or cryptology is the practice and study of techniques for secure communication in the presence of third parties called adversaries. What is the difference between steganography and digital. However the main difference between them is that with encryption anybody can see. What is the difference between cryptography, steganography and digital watermarking. Digital watermarking and steganography guide books. What is the difference between cryptography, steganography and. Information hiding techniques for steganography and digital watermarking stefan katzenbeisser, stefan katzenbeisser, fabien, a.
Aug 21, 2018 the main difference between steganography and cryptography is that the steganography hides the traces of communication while cryptography uses encryption to make the message incomprehensible. Relationship between steganography and watermarking was also discussed and it was argued that, although superficially similar, these two fields have many differences and should be treated separately. Steganography is used to embed message w it hna ot er object known tas a cover work, by weak ing s. Steganography and digital watermarking computing and. Digital watermarking an overview sciencedirect topics. Apr 07, 2014 watermarking and steganography are processes in which the digital image is changed in a way that one can see the background image or the text without any kind of corruption in the image. Watermarking and steganography are processes in which the digital image is changed in a way that one can see the background image or the. In watermark, the message which inserted to object image, audio or video is related with the object, such as the ownership status of the object. Steganography and encryption are both used to ensure data confidentiality.
Digital watermarking systems typically include two primary components. More generally, cryptography is about constructing and analyzing protocols that prevent t. Introduction steganography, cryptography and watermarking are well known and widely used to hide the original message. Security, steganography, and watermarking of multimedia contents ix editors. Aug 18, 2011 steganography is data hidden within data. The digital multimedia files steganography uses code fields for unimportant bits as places to hide encoded messages or images. Steganalysis of images created using current steganography. If you were to use steganography in the same situation, you would hide the letter inside a pair of socks that you would be gifting the intended recipient of the letter.
Digital watermarking as a tool for preventing violation of. May 20, 2012 differences between cryptography, steganography and digital watermarking cryptography is defined as the art and science of secret writing. This is used to verify the credibility of the content or to recognize the. Steganography and digital watermarking school of computer. What are simple softwares to make watermarks for photographs. By using this technique, you can actually embed a text file to an image file. A comparative study of steganography and watermarking. Differences between cryptography, steganography and digital. Many advantages of digital information have generated new challenges and new opportunities for. Information hiding techniques for steganography and digital. The many techiniques of digital watermarking embedding a code and steganography hiding information continue to evolve as applications that necessitate them. How to hide any filedata in an image steganography explained sending secret messages in images. Differences between watermarking and steganography difference. Both these methods have been around for a long time, at least several centuries, however they have only gained worldwide popularity in the digital world since roughly the mid 1990s.
What is the difference between cryptography and steganography. Since, the main use for steganography is to send secure messages between parties, then its aim to prevent the message being detected by any other party kawaguchi and eason, 1998. Information hiding, digital watermarking and steganography an introduction to basic concepts and techniques nasir memon polytechnic university, brooklyn. Digital watermarking is the method of embedding data into digital multimedia content.
In steganography, the message itself may not be difficult to decode, but most people would not detect the presence of the message. In this paper an indepth analysis of steganography and watermarking have been. In digital domain steganography and watermarking have a tie and it is majorly used in. Digital watermarking and steganography technology greatly reduces the instances of this by limiting or eliminating the ability of third parties to decipher the content that he has taken. Steganography is an attempt to achieve secure and undetectable communication. Steganography and digital watermarking tools sectechno. In such a case, the technique of hiding the message here, the watermark must be robust to prevent tampering. Steganography is a set of techniques for hiding secret data within ordinary data in order to avoid detection and allow the secret data to be extracted at its destination. The meaning of steganography is hiding information within another data. New material includes watermarking with side information, qim, and dirtypaper codes. Whereas the goal of cryptography is to make data unreadable by a third party, the goal of steganography is to hide the data from a third party. That is the key difference between steganography and digital watermarking. Explain the difference with a numerical example for. In watermark, the message which inserted to object image, audio or video is related with the.
An introduction to basic concepts and watermarking and. In this article, i will discuss what steganography is, what purposes it serves, and will provide an example using available software. While in steganography, the message usually is not related with the object. Both classical steganography and digital watermarking are based on a fundamental assumption. To those who dont know about the message, it would look like there was nothing more to your gift than the socks. Steganography, cryptography and watermarking uk essays. Steganography tool is used to embed the message in a carrier file by using modulation techniques. Fundamentals and techniques crc press book every day millions of people capture, store, transmit, and manipulate digital data. Since a digital copy of data is the same as the original, digital watermarking is a passive protection tool. The basic difference between steganography and cryptography is that.
Mar 27, 2020 the steganography tools encrypt the data more effectively and efficiently. Ping wah wong for the purchase of this volume in printed format, please visit. Steganography and steganalysis the art of detecting hidden information have been added to a robust treatment of digital watermarking, as many in each field research and deal with the other. Differences between cryptography, steganography and digital watermarking cryptography is defined as the art and science of secret writing. Watermarking and steganography are processes in which the digital image is changed in a way that one can see the background image or the text without any kind of corruption in the image. The difference between steganography and cryptography is that in cryptography, one can tell that a message has been encrypted, but he cannot decode the message without knowing the proper key. Unfortunately free access digital multimedia communication also provides virtually unprecedented opportunities to pirate ed material. Digital watermarking and steganography 2nd edition. Steganography and digital watermarking are main parts of the fast. Steganography, cryptography and water marking are the popular techniques available to hide data securely. What is the difference between watermarking and steganography. Steganography and digital watermarking are both forms of information hiding where the context can be viewed as keeping the information a secret or making the information subtle respectively. Digital watermarking is the process of embedding a symbol of some sort into the media file to distinguish the file from others. Digital watermarking and steganography request pdf.
Key differences between steganography and cryptography the meaning of the steganography is covered or hidden writing while cryptography signifies secret writing. Steganography in image digital images are made up of pixels. In this paper we will look at steganography and watermarking techniques with equal interest. The embedded watermark is meant to be permanent and follows a process in which there is alterations to the media file.
1433 920 602 486 1578 597 1473 443 690 584 71 1085 105 1092 968 1053 635 1049 1465 96 1321 1098 1217 1550 28 1521 826 69 1359 1000 994 514 372 508 1412 1010 642 1330 859